Transaction ea1644119bbd2c39f9674e5c1119849593247ffa34afc09a7ae2d9d368db1530
1 Input
1 Output
-
ea1644119bbd2c39f9674e5c1119849593247ffa34afc09a7ae2d9d368db1530:0
- value
- 1495657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d664ac6935d61117ec02a61106ba73f46ce23f7 OP_EQUAL
- address
- 32usFR8AMDpVavW46EALuWDRFsWPh6jCRC